SOURCE: wi-fi connection problem

There are 2 ways to approach your problem.

  1. Un-protect your wifi connection by removing the password. This is risky since other wifi gadgets can readily connect to your network.
  2. Configure your Samsung phone to connect to your password-protected wifi. Make sure that the wifi protocol of your phone matches that of your wifi router. Example, make sure to set WPA or WPA2 on both device.

I cannot access my emails in my outlook account on my Toshiba CB50 Laptop it keeps saying theres a problem with my account why is this?

Solution: Make sure that your computer is connected to the Internet or your network. Use a Web browser to see whether you can access Internet sites. If you are on a local network, see whether you can access intranet sites. For information about checking the status of your network connections, see Mac OS Help. Solution: Verify that Outlook is online. On the Outlook menu, make sure that Work Offline is not checked. Cause: Some POP and IMAP e-mail accounts use an outgoing mail (SMTP) server that requires authentication. Solution: Turn on SMTP authentication for the POP or IMAP account. Some e-mail services, including MobileMe mail accounts, require authentication for their SMTP server. If you verify that all your account settings are correct, but you still can't send messages, try turning on SMTP authentication. On the Tools menu, click Accounts. In the left pane of the Accounts dialog box, select the account. Under Outgoing server, click More Options. On the Authentication pop-up menu, select the authentication type, and then enter your credentials as necessary. Cause: Your ISP or network has a firewall that blocks connections to your e-mail service's outgoing mail (SMTP) server. Solution: See if your ISP or network administrator can provide an alternative SMTP server to use for your POP or IMAP account. If you have the address of an alternative SMTP server, enter it in your account settings. On the Tools menu, click Accounts. In the left pane of the Accounts dialog box, select the account. In the Outgoing server box, type the server name or address. NOTE: If you use a laptop computer in multiple locations, such as at home and at work, the SMTP server that you use in one location may not work in other locations. Each Internet connection that you use may have a firewall with its own restrictions. Cause: Your credentials or account settings are incorrect. Solution: Verify that your account user name, password, and other settings are correct in Account preferences. On the Tools menu, click Accounts. In the left pane of the Accounts dialog box, select the account. Make sure that you have entered the correct e-mail address, user name, and password. If your account still does not work properly, check with your e-mail service provider for details about how to configure your account in a mail application. Your account may require that you use special settings such as Secure Sockets Layer (SSL) to connect, or that you override the default port. Cause: Your network requires a proxy server to connect with the mail server. Solution: Specify a mail proxy server in your computer's System Preferences. If you use a network to connect to the Internet, you might have to specify a mail proxy server. Ask your network administrator for the correct settings for your mail proxy server. For instructions about how to enter these settings, see Mac OS Help. Cause: Your e-mail server is unavailable. Solution: Make sure that the mail server is online. If you successfully connected to the account before, the mail server might be offline. Contact your e-mail provider or network administrator to see whether the mail server is available.

Why does it say communication error when i try to activate microsoft office 2007

This issue may occur if you configure your Internet connection to use a proxy server that requires authentication. In some situations, the Activation Wizard can not connect through the proxy server to an internal Microsoft server and show error message.

Alternatively, this issue may occur if your firewall software is blocking the attempt to connect to the server through your Internet connection.

To resolve this issue configure the firewall software to let the Activation Wizard connect to the Microsoft server or restart the computer in Windows Safe Mode With Networking, and then try to activate the software.

Google talk sign in not open cnnection error

"This error most commonly appears when you have no connection to the internet.
If your internet connection is working, you may have an issue with your firewall or proxy server. First, make sure that your firewall is configured to Allow Google Talk; we've provided instructions for some of the more popular firewall applications below:
A proxy server requiring a proxy username and password could also cause this problem. To configure your proxy:
  1. Open Google Talk.
  2. Click Settings .
  3. Highlight Connection along the left side of the dialogue box.
  4. Select Use the following proxy .
  5. Check the box next to Proxy requires Authentication .
  6. Enter the proxy username and password.
  7. Click OK .
Finally, your network administrator may have disabled Google Talk on your network. If you continue to see this error, please contact your network administrator."
